Mailboxes numbered from 300 to 499 can be either a Guest
or Info Mailbox. To create a new mailbox, input the mail-
box number and select type: Guest or Info by pressing the
PARK 3 Key.
Guest Mailboxes are designed to be used by personnel,
such as outside sales or manufacturing personnel, who do
not have an extension assigned to them. A Guest Mailbox
requires no programming other than the name assigned.
Once created here, a personal greeting must be recorded
to turn the mailbox on.
Note: A Guest Mailbox can be handled like a regular
extension (i.e. listed in the directory, assigned a Soft
Feature Key, etc.).
A Guest Mailbox cannot have a message light. Messages
are retrieved by dialing * and the mailbox number at the
Main Greeting if calling from the outside; or after pressing
the Voicemail Key, *, and the mailbox number if calling
from a Feature Phone.
Info Mailboxes can be used to give callers information on a
variety of different subjects by "publishing" these mail-
box numbers for them to access. Info mailboxes are iden-
tical to Guest Mailboxes except that the caller will not be
given a record tone after the personal greeting (the infor-
mation to be played). Instead, the caller will be call for-
warded as programmed in this function (default is the
caller will be disconnected after the information is
played). The maximum length of the record time is 14
minutes.
